Ship had only one azapod so 72 hours pre-departure we were informed the itinerary was changing as the ship was unable to travel at full speed. 14 day itinerary and we lost one of only four land stops. We wanted to see Antarctica and some ports of call in South America and Mulvenas Is. This was offered by the cruise on CC Infinity. Just before we left Celebrity cancelled Pt Madryn because the vessel was under-powered. What CC did not tell us was that Infinity had been operating for some time under-powered.
